description Introduction: The field tennis lecture process carried out so far is still conventional, so it is less effective in improving student learning outcomes. So that learning media is needed that is more effective and can trigger an improvement in student learning results. Objective: This research is part of development research that has purpose to develop IA learning media based on android application to improve the groundstroke ability of beginner tennis players of FIK UNM students. Methodology: This research focuses on the implementation stage with an experimental research design with a twogroup pre-test and post-test design. The participants in this study were 151 people, which consists of 51 people in the feasibility test, 60 people in the experimental group and 60 people in the control group. The instrument in this study used feasibility questionnaire and the Dyer Tennis Test Revision. Independent sample t test is a data analysis technique used in this study. Results: The research results showed that the average value of the experimental group data was 17.67 and the average control group data was 15.47 so that the average difference was 2.2. Discussion: The results of the effectiveness test on the results show that there are differences in the results of the groundstroke ability of the experimental group and the control group. Where the experimental group has higher progress compared to the control group. Conclusions: It can be concluded that the android-based IA trainer media has an effect on improving students' groundstroke skills.
